0 امتیاز
قبل در کامپیوتر و اینترنت توسط (982 امتیاز)
برچسب گذاری دوباره قبل توسط
پیاده سازی موتور جستجو قوی طرف سرور انجام میشود یا کلاینت؟

1 پاسخ

+1 امتیاز
قبل توسط (1.1هزار امتیاز)

موتور جستجو کامپوننت های بسیار پیچیده ای مثل crawler یا indexer دارد که باید بصورت real time و در بازه های زمانی کوتاه بر روی میلیارد ها صفحه وب کار کنند. این کار بدلیل سنگین بودن باید بر روی چندین سرور توزیع و زمانبندی شود. از طرف دیگر حجم بسیار بالای محتوای صفحات ایندکس شده نمی تواند در سمت کلاینت ذخیره شود و باید بصورت توزیع شده بر روی سرور های متعددی ذخیره شود. بنابراین پیاده سازی یک موتور جستجوی قوی و سریع در سمت کلاینت غیر ممکن است.

سوالات مشابه

0 امتیاز
0 پاسخ 207 بازدید
+1 امتیاز
1 پاسخ 739 بازدید
0 امتیاز
1 پاسخ 462 بازدید
0 امتیاز
2 پاسخ 2.4هزار بازدید
...